FINANCE REVIEW — LEGACY PRICING

For branch managers. Legacy customers on the Fairline plan have not seen an increase in four years. Costs are up 11%; margin on this cohort is now below threshold. Approved: 7% uplift effective next quarter, phased for accounts above the Brennock tier. Expect churn of 2–3%; retention scripts ship next week. Do not discuss externally before the announcement window. Escalate objections through the Pricing Desk, not locally. Context for the decision appears in the confidential note below.

internal memo for kahog-bahaf: The southern region missed its Gilok quota by 29.6 percent last quarter. Eliaelax Freight plans to lower the Lamvan list price by 20.5 percent in May. The steering committee signed off on a budget of $124.3 million for Project Istir. The renewal with Lamoxix Holdings closes at $265.3 million a year, 25.4 percent below the last contract.

## Deployment

Textgate's encoding sniffer runs as a sidecar next to the upload service. Deploy both together; the sniffer inspects the first 64 KB of each uploaded text file and tags it before storage. Mismatched tags block ingestion, so keep the confidence threshold sane. The sidecar reads its runtime settings from the values below.

deployment values, yafop-fahap:
[lamwyn]
team = silath
access_code = ac_166fb2
host = lamwyn.orvexgrid.example
port = 9300
owner = pelael.praius
peer = istiel.zarqeldyn.corp

Subject: Q3 Inventory Write-Down — Action Required

Team,

Following the stock count at our Ashvale and Kerrinton branches, we are recording a write-down on the Lumetra fixture line. Obsolete units will be removed from saleable inventory by month-end, and branch managers should update their local ledgers accordingly. Finance will circulate revised margin targets next week. Please flag any disputed counts to your regional lead before Friday. The confidential note below outlines how this affects our plans for next year.

internal memo for hawef-hadup: The western region missed its Tamius quota by 17.7 percent last quarter. Ralaxix Holdings plans to raise the Weniel list price by 36.3 percent in February. The steering committee signed off on a budget of $118.9 million for Project Eliox. The renewal with Quenixix Foods closes at $164.1 million a year, 25.8 percent above the last contract.